The Bridge Bureau supports the New Mexico Department of Transportation (NMDOT) Districts by providing technical expertise in bridge design, construction, inspection, management and maintenance. Within the Bridge Bureau is the Bridge Design Section consisting of engineers and technicians who perform bridge design calculations; bridge plan set development for new bridges, bridge rehabilitations and bridge preservation; perform bridge inspections to develop scopes of work; management of bridge inventory; bridge load rating analyses; construction engineering support; and bridge specification writing. The Bridge Bureau is involved in every state-owned bridge in New Mexico through all stages of a bridge's life: preliminary design, final design, construction, routine inspection, bridge maintenance and rehabilitation projects, demolition, and replacement. This position exists to provide designs of bridges and structures for various transportation projects statewide, provides construction technical support for various bridge/structural projects, as well as supervise and direct other bridge/structural engineers and technicians within the Design Unit. Additional duties may include assisting with bridge inspections, bridge load ratings and assisting with mergency situations. How does it get done? The primary responsibilities of this position will include: Design, prepare, and provide bridge and structural plans for various bridge and structural projects on a statewide basis. Scope and plan out bridge and structural projects. Provide support to District offices on their bridge and structural needs. Prepare AutoCAD drawings that accurately reflect the existing site conditions and the impact of the proposed design. Review fabricator shop drawings for components of bridges and other structures under construction to verify accuracy and compliance with the contract documents. Perform miscellaneous bridge/structural related tasks as directed by the Design Section Manager and the State Bridge Engineer. Who are the customers?
